Abstract:West Nusa Tenggara is a center of sea oyster farming for Pinctada maxima in Indonesia. The calcium carbonate (CaCO3) compounds in the shell are one of the decomposed natural minerals to produce calcium oxide (CaO) compound which is able to be used as an alternative heterogeneous catalyst in nanometer scale. The utilization of nano-CaCO3 is currently growing very fast in various fields. The research aims to produce and analyze the properties of nano-CaCO3 from clamshells (Geloina sp.). The production of nan-CaCO3 was done by the top-down process using high-energy milling. The clamshell (Geloina sp.) is the potential resource of nano-CaCO3. The nano-CaCO3 can be produced by the milling process. The main factor that affected the yield is the number of steel balls, while the speed of rotation and number of cycles have a negative effect. The EDX analysis shows that the nano-CaCO3 has high purity. The nano-CaCO3 from clamshell (Geloine sp.) can be applicated as a drug delivery system and catalyst.

The quality of coconut sugar produced from Indragiri Hilir Regency, Riau Province, is still fluctuating and has not compliant with SNI-01-3743 of 1995, which incorrect parameters in its production may cause incorrect parameters in its production. Optimizing of production parameters is needed to maintain the quality of coconut sugar. Coconut sugar quality indicators can be determined from the physical-chemical and organoleptic characteristics. Therefore, it is necessary to modify the parameters of coconut sugar production, aiming to obtain optimal production parameters to produce a standard production process and coconut sugar following consumer needs and SNI. The experimental design uses the Taguchi method, which consists of 4-factor variables: (1) the type of sap preservative, (2) defoaming agent, (3) the time of tapping, and (4) the cooking temperature of the sap. The multi-response loss function approach was used to select the best production process parameters based on the typical characteristics of qualities. The results showed that the optimal production parameters were obtained in a combination of mangosteen peel and lime as sap preservative, coconut milk as a defoaming agent, long-time tapping time of 8 hours (heating) +16 hours, and cooking temperature of 135 o C with a yield of 15.58%, part of water-insoluble in 0.07%, (ΔE) color 62.30, hardness 99.92 N, moisture content 6.87%, ash content 1.96%, sucrose content 77.77%, reducing sugar content 8.09% with organoleptic test values close to 4 ( like) and equal SNI.
